The Smart Social Team teaches parents, educators, and students how to stay safe on social media so they can Shine Online. We show you how to audit your Google results and use your social media accounts as a portfolio of positive accomplishments. What is This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focused on equipping parents, educators, and students with the tools to navigate the complexities of social media safely, this podcast emphasizes the importance of positive online presence. The host engages in enlightening discussions about the challenges posed by social media and its implications on youth mental health, promoting strategies to foster meaningful relationships between parents and children. Unique insights are shared on the role technology plays in education and the impact of digital engagement on personal development, making it a practical resource for those looking to empower the younger generation in the digital landscape.
